A Letter to Coloradans from Pastors in Colorado


On November 3rd, Coloradans will vote on an important ballot proposition. At stake are the lives of nearly 300 pre-born babies who lose their lives every year to brutal late-term abortions.


Prop 115 would end abortion in our state after 22 weeks gestation. At this point in the pregnancy (five and a half months), many babies are able to survive outside the womb and the medical community is clear there is no reason for abortion after this point to save the life of the mother.


Colorado is one of only seven states that offers zero protections for the unborn. A woman can obtain an abortion at any point in her pregnancy for any reason. Prop 115 would end that after 22 weeks.


At 22 weeks, the baby has fully-formed fingers, toes, arms, legs, and can move his or her limbs. Babies at this age can often survive outside the womb with medical intervention and care.
